/* Sortable tables (tablesort library, public/js/tablesort-vendor.js): the icon is
driven entirely by the aria-sort attribute the library sets on the sorted <th> -
a plain CSS rule, not a second piece of JS guessing at sort state. */
table[data-sortable] th[role="columnheader"] {
cursor: pointer;
}

th[aria-sort="ascending"] .fa-sort {
--fa: "\f0de" !important;
}

th[aria-sort="descending"] .fa-sort {
--fa: "\f0dd" !important;
}

/* Same aria-sort-driven icon convention, expressed as three sibling icons instead
of one - needed on the Eleventy static sites, where @11ty/font-awesome rewrites
every <i class="fa-*"> into an inline SVG <use> sprite at build time. A sprite's
shape is fixed by which <symbol> it references, so it can't be repainted via a
CSS content/custom-property swap the way a font glyph can; toggling which of
three fixed icons is visible works regardless of that rewrite. */
th .sort-asc,
th .sort-desc {
display: none;
}

th[aria-sort="ascending"] .sort-neutral,
th[aria-sort="ascending"] .sort-desc,
th[aria-sort="descending"] .sort-neutral,
th[aria-sort="descending"] .sort-asc {
display: none;
}

th[aria-sort="ascending"] .sort-asc {
display: inline;
}

th[aria-sort="descending"] .sort-desc {
display: inline;
}
